1. Cleaning: Use ultrasonic cleaning to clean the PCB or LED bracket and dry it.
2. Mounting: After preparing silver glue on the bottom electrode of the LED core (large wafer), expand it, place the expanded core (large wafer) on the crystal table, and use a crystal pen to install the cores one by one on the corresponding pads of the PCB or LED bracket under a microscope, and then sinter to solidify the silver glue.
3. Pressure welding: Use aluminum wire or gold wire welding machine to connect the electrode to the LED core as a lead for current injection. If the LED is directly mounted on the PCB, an aluminum wire welding machine is generally used.
4. Packaging: Through dispensing, the LED core and welding wire are protected with epoxy. Dispensing glue on the PCB board has strict requirements on the shape of the colloid after curing, which is directly related to the brightness of the finished backlight source. This process will also undertake the task of dotting phosphor (white light LED).
5. Welding: If the backlight source uses SMD-LED or other packaged LEDs, the LED needs to be soldered to the PCB board before the assembly process.
6. Film cutting: Use a punch to die-cut various diffusion films, reflective films, etc. required for the backlight source.
7. Assembly: According to the requirements of the drawing, manually install various materials of the backlight source in the correct position.
8. Testing: Check whether the photoelectric parameters and light uniformity of the backlight source are good.
9. Packaging: Pack and store the finished products as required.
